Quick Facts
These facts are normalized from the official record so they can be quoted directly.
Updated April 3, 2026
- Provider
-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ls
- License number
- 44793
- Location
- 9601 Mira Lane, Castorland, NY 13620
- Status
- License
- Safety grade
- D (Below Average), score 61.0/100
- Inspection record
- 19 inspections, last inspected March 3, 2026
- Provenance
- Official state licensing inspections and DaycareCheck scoring. Last refreshed April 3, 2026.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ls's safety grade?
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ls has a safety grade of D (Below Average) based on state inspection data. The composite score is 61.0 out of 100.
How many violations does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ls have?
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ls has 42 total violations on record, including 0 critical, 42 serious, and 0 minor.
When was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ls last inspected?
Lewis County Head Start - Beaver Falls was last inspected on March 3, 2026.
